Professional Licensure Officer

Job Description

The Professional Licensure Officer for Mary Lou Fulton Teachers College (MLFTC) will be responsible for guiding professional certification and licensure operations that impact education-related degree students from all 50 United States plus its territories. Duties will include ensuring that undergraduate and graduate professional licensure-related academic programs meet the regulatory requirements set forth by state and federal bodies for educator credentialing.

Essential Duties

  • Conduct thorough research to stay up-to-date with the latest regulatory compliance requirements related to professional licensure in Arizona and out-of-state jurisdictions.
  • Maintain a comprehensive understanding of applicable educator credentialing requirements to ensure our educational offerings align with in-state and out-of-state guidelines.
  • Research and review past and present academic programs to provide program verification to professional credentialing agencies in Arizona, out-of-state, and nationally recognized organizations.
  • Write clear and concise letters to address program-related questions or concerns.
  • Work with students, faculty and other stakeholders to ensure timely and accurate information. Provide oversight of the institutional recommendation process.
  • Track and maintain the progress of all students eligible for an institutional recommendation. Communicate eligibility, expectations and delivery method of institutional recommendation to undergraduate and graduate students in professional licensure programs.
  • Work closely with certifying/licensing agencies to inform, deliver and/or resolve educator and administrator credentialing matters nationally.
  • Provide institutional recommendation information, endorsement, enrollment, and withdrawal letters through appropriate and designated means.
  • Work closely with academic departments to evaluate the compliance of undergraduate and graduate professional licensure programs with state and federal regulatory requirements.
  • Provide guidance and expertise on potential compliance concerns, identifying areas that require attention and recommend appropriate actions.
  • Oversee the process of updating and disclosing professional licensure information to students, ensuring accurate and timely provision of information regarding program credentialing alignment with regulatory requirements.
  • Collaborate with various stakeholders to gather and disseminate essential information for prospective and current students.
  • Foster positive working relationships with external stakeholders, including state professional credentialing agencies, regulatory bodies, and accreditation organizations.
  • Represent the university in meetings, conferences, and workshops to stay informed about emerging trends and best practices in compliance and educator credentialing.
